Czech Republic -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ure
Since 2014, Czech Republic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ure was up 6.7%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 16 among other countries in Housing, Water, Electricity, Gas and Other Fuels Nominal Expenditure with €28,740. Czech Republic is overtaken by Norway, which was ranked number 15 with €33,694 and is followed by Ireland with €28,063. Germany topped the ranking with €412,353 in 2019, +2.5% versus 2018. United Kingdom, France and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Iceland witnessed the best average annual growth at +10.8% per year, while Turkey recorded the worst performance at -3.6% per year.
